Transferring from a community college like Madison College to a four-year institution like UW-Madison is a common path for many students, and there's a structured process in place to help you navigate this transition. Here are some key steps and considerations:
1. Academic Requirements: UW-Madison generally requires transfer students to have a cumulative GPA of 3.2 and a 2.0 GPA term before transfer in the associate degree coursework, although some individual programs may require higher GPAs. Make sure you're meeting the grade requirements for the specific program you're interested in.
2. Credits: UW-Madison will generally accept college-level coursework from regionally accredited institutions like Madison College. You must have earned a grade of 'D' or better for the credits to be transferable. However, certain majors or programs may require higher grades in prerequisite courses.
3. Coursework: The specifics of which courses will transfer depend on what you've taken at Madison College and what program you're planning to enter at UW-Madison. Many students find the Transferology website useful for identifying how specific courses will transfer between institutions.
4. Application: For UW-Madison, you'll need to submit your transfer application through the Common Application or UW System Electronic Application. The application will ask for information about your educational history, activities, and interests, and you'll be required to submit official transcripts from any colleges you've attended.
5. Essays: You may also be required to write an essay or personal statement as part of your application. UW-Madison wants to know more about your reasons for transferring, your academic goals, and how attending their university will help you meet these goals.
6. Deadlines: Keep a close eye on application deadlines. For transfers to UW-Madison, the deadline for the Fall semester is February 1st and for the Spring semester, it's October 1st. Don't forget these dates!
7. Transfer Agreement: UW-Madison has transfer agreements with many Wisconsin-based community colleges, including Madison College. Check out these agreements to ensure a smoother transition of credits.
Finally, keep in touch with both your current advisor at Madison College and the admissions office at UW-Madison. They can provide valuable guidance and clarification about the requirements and procedures for transferring. Good luck!
